EPDM roof inspection services involve a thorough evaluation of rubber roofing systems to identify potential issues before they develop into costly repairs. These inspections typically include a visual assessment of the entire roof surface, checking for signs of wear, cracking, or punctures. Service providers may also examine the flashing, seams, and edges to ensure everything is properly sealed and intact. Regular inspections help homeowners maintain the integrity of their roofs, extend their lifespan, and prevent unexpected leaks or damage caused by unnoticed problems.
One of the primary benefits of EPDM roof inspections is catching common issues early.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as sun, wind, and rain can cause the rubber membrane to degrade or develop small tears. These vulnerabilities, if left unaddressed, can lead to leaks, water damage, and mold growth inside the property. Inspections help identify these problems at an early stage, allowing property owners to schedule repairs or maintenance promptly, which can save money and avoid more extensive damage down the line.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or EPDM roof inspections and small repairs in Quakertown range from $250 to $600. Many routine inspections and minor fixes fall within this band, making it a common price point for local service providers. Larger or more complex issues can push costs higher but remain less frequent.
Standard Inspection Services - A comprehensive EPDM roof inspection usually costs between $600 and $1,200. This range covers most standard inspections performed by local contractors, with fewer projects reaching above this level unless additional work is needed. Many property owners find this to be the typical expense for routine assessments.
Extensive or Multiple-Location Inspections - For properties with larger or multiple EPDM roofs, costs often range from $1,200 to $3,000. These projects are less common but necessary for commercial or multi-unit buildings, where more time and resources are involved. Many local pros can handle these projects efficiently within this range.
Full Roof Replacement or Major Repairs - Larger, more complex projects such as full replacement can cost $5,000 or more, depending on the size and scope. These are less frequent but represent the upper end of the cost spectrum for EPDM roof services in the Quakertown area. Local contractors provide tailored estimates based on spec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in an EPDM roof inspection? An EPDM roof inspection typically includes checking for signs of damage, such as tears, punctures, or cracks, as well as assessing the overall condition of the roofing membrane and flashing components.
Why should I have my EPDM roof inspected regularly? Regular inspections help identify potential issues early, preventing costly repairs and ensuring the roof remains watertight and durable over time.
What signs indicate my EPDM roof needs an inspection? Visible signs like ponding water, blistering, or loose seams suggest it may be time for a professional inspection to assess possible underlying problems.
How do local contractors perform EPDM roof inspections? Local service providers typically examine the roof surface, check for damage or deterioration, and evaluate flashing and drainage systems to determine the roof’s condition.
Can a roof inspection help extend the lifespan of my EPDM roof? Yes, regular inspections can identify minor issues before they develop into major problems, helping to prolong the roof’s effective service life.
